Osprey Packs Argon 85 Backpack - 5100-5500cu in

The Osprey Argon 85 Backpack carries all you need for a whole week in the hills and, thanks to the ReCurve Suspension system, keeps you comfortable every step of the way. Even with 70lbs of gear loaded into this pack's 5300cu inch interior, the AirScape back panel and BioForm waist-belt eliminate pressure points. Osprey includes an integrated hydration system to keep water readily available. The Argon 85 Backpack's lid converts into a lumbar pack for shorter hikes, and multiple pockets keep all your gear organized for longer hauls.

Bottom Line: Load up the Osprey Argon 85 Backpack and hit the trails for the most comfortable week you've ever spent in the outdoors.

is this pack made of water shedding material?

is this pack made of water shedding material?

By: micahd (5)
March 25, 2008

Flag

It is somewhat resistant, yes. It is made from a variety of different cordura fabrics, most of which include a plastic-like coating on the inside and a repellent finish on the outside. After numerous uses, however,the repellent outside finish will wear down and require reapplication using a third-party treating solution. The inside coating can break down as well and become less effective.

Get a rain cover and keep it with your pack for those surprise storms!
In short, most good packs will repel a modest rain storm for hours, but will leak at the seams and zippers over time, or if exposed to extreme weather.

Tech Specs:

Material: Nylon
Volume: [S] 5100cu in (85L); [M] 5300cu in (88L); [L] 5500cu in (91L)
Suspension: 2 Aluminum stays, framesheet, molded back panel
Hydration Compatible: Yes, included
Torso Adjustment: Yes
Detachable Pack: Yes, lid
Sleeping Bag Compartment: Yes
Rain Cover: No
Access Types: Top, side, bottom
External Pockets: 1 Lid, 2 front, 2 side
Snowboard Carry: No
Ski Carry: No
Gear Loops: None
Ice Axe Loops: 2
Shovel Pocket: No
Weight: [S] 6lb 2oz (2780g); [M] 6lb 7oz (2920g); [L] 6lb 11oz (3020g)
Recommended Use: Backpacking
Manufacturer Warranty: Lifetime
